Peru, Indiana

Incorporated
as a city in 1835, Peru is the county seat for Miami County. Situated on
the banks of the Wabash River, Peru is a community that is rich in history.
Also know as "The Circus Capital of the World", Peru has been the home to seven
of the world's major circuses for their winter headquarters, and still boasts an
amateur circus performance that brings fans of all ages from all around the
world!
In 1894, Peru became the first Indiana city to hold a street fair, and this
tradition continues to this day with the Circus City Festival. Peru is also home to one of Indiana's
largest parades, is the birthplace and burial place of Cole Porter, and has a nonprofit theatre
group, the Ole Olsen.
